Notice of Annual General Meeting of the Company
Notice is hereby given that an annual general meeting of shareholders of the Company (the “AGM”) will be held at Complex Building Room 211, 18 Dong Quan Avenue, Luoyang Town, Taishun County, Wenzhou, Zhejiang, China, on February 21, 2026 at 10:00 am Beijing time for the purpose of considering and, if thought fit, passing and approving the following resolutions:
RESOLUTIONS
RESOLUTION 1:
Resolved as an ordinary resolution that:
a) the reverse share split and share consolidations of the Company’s authorised issued and unissued ordinary shares of the Company (the “Shares”) at one time or multiple times within a period of five (5) years from the date of the AGM at the consolidation ratio and effective time as the Board of Dreictors may determine in its sole direcretion, proviced always that the cumulative consolidation ratio for all such share consolidation(s) (together the “Share Consolidations”, and each a “Share Consolidation”) shall be a whole number of no less than one-for-two and no greater than one-for-one thousand (the “Approved Consolidation Ratio”), such that the number of authorised issued and unissued Class A Ordinary Shares and Class B Ordinary Shares is decreased by the Approved Consolidation Ratio, with the par value per Class A Ordinary Share and Class B Ordinary Share increased by the Approved Consolidation Ratio, and the authorised share capital of the Company shall be changed (assuming an Approved Consolidation Ratio of 1:10) from “US$1,505,316,695 divided into (a) 1,015,049,250 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of US$1.35 each, (b) 100,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of US$1.35 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each” to “US$1,505,316,695 divided into (a) 101,504,925 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of US$13.50 each, (b) 10,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of US$13.50 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each”, be and is hereby approved in all respects; and
b) in respect of any fractional entitlements to the issued consolidated shares resulting from the Share Consolidation, if so determined by the Board in its sole discretion, the directors be and are hereby authorized to settle as they consider expedient any difficulty which arises in relation to the Share Consolidation, including but without prejudice to the generality of the foregoing capitalizing all or any part of any amount for the time being standing to the credit of any reserve or fund of the Company (including its share premium account and profit and loss account) whether or not the same is available for distribution and applying such sum in paying up unissued Class A ordinary shares and Class B ordinary shares to be issued to shareholders of the Company to round up any fractions of Class A ordinary shares and Class B ordinary shares issued to or registered in the name of such shareholders of the Company following or as a result of the Share Consolidation.

Resolution 4:
Resolved as an ordinary resolution that, subject to the approval and implementation of the Share Consolidation and the Share Sub-Division (assuming an Approved Consolidation Ratio of 1:10,000),
A) the authorised share capital of the Company be increased from “US$1,505,316,695 divided into (a) 1,015,049,250,000 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of US$0.00135 each, (b) 100,000,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of US$0.00135 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each” to “an aggregate of (I) US$1,505,316,695 divided into (a) 1,015,049,250,000 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of US$0.00135 each, (b) 100,000,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of US$0.00135 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each and (II) euro€1,505,316,695 divided into (a) 1,015,049,250,000 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each, (b) 100,000,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each” (the “Increase of Capital”);
B) at the date immediately following the Increase of Capital (the “Effective Date”), for the purposes of redenominating the issued share capital from US dollars to Euro, an aggregate of (a) the number of Class A ordinary Sh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each equal to all issued Class A ordinary shares as of the Effective Date, (b) the number of Class B ordinary sh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each equal to all issued Class B ordinary shares as of the Effective Date, (c) the number of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each equal to the issued Series A convertible preferred shares, (d) the number of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each equal to the issued Series D convertible preferred shares, (e) the number of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00005 each equal to the issued Series F convertible preferred shares, (f) the number of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series G convertible preferred shares, (g) the number of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series H convertible preferred shares, (h) the number of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series I convertible preferred shares, (i) the number of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series J convertible preferred shares, and (j) the number of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series K convertible preferred shares, in the capital of the Company be issued at par to the existing shareholders as of the Effective Date (the “Existing Shareholders”) on a pro rata basis (the “Issue of Shares”) and the Issue of Shares be registered in the register of members of the Company. The final number of shares issued to each Existing Shareholder shall be rounded to the nearest whole number;
C) immediately following the Issue of Shares, the aggregate of (a) the number of Class A ordinary Sh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each equal to all issued Class A ordinary shares as of the Effective Date, (b) the number of Class B ordinary sh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each equal to all issued Class B ordinary shares as of the Effective Date, (c) the number of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each equal to the issued Series A convertible preferred shares, (d) the number of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each equal to the issued Series D convertible preferred shares, (e) the number of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00005 each equal to the issued Series F convertible preferred shares, (f) the number of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series G convertible preferred shares, (g) the number of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series H convertible preferred shares, (h) the number of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series I convertible preferred shares, (i) the number of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series J convertible preferred shares, and (j) the number of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each equal to the issued Series K convertible preferred shares held by the respective Existing Shareholders (together the “Existing Issued Shares”) be repurchased at par by the Company at the price in aggregate equal to the proceeds received from the Issue of Shares referred to in paragraph (B) above and the Existing Issued Shares be cancelled immediately upon the repurchase (the “Repurchase of Shares”);
D) immediately following the Repurchase of Shares, the authorised but unissued share capital of the Company be reduced by the cancellation of (a) 1,015,049,250,000 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of US$0.00135 each, (b) 100,000,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of US$0.00135 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of US$0.00075 each (the “Cancellation of Shares”, together with the Increase of Capital, Issue of Shares and the Repurchase of Shares, the “Re-denomination”), such that the authorised share capital of the Company will be “euro€1,505,316,695 divided into (a) 1,015,049,250,000 Class A ordinary sh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each, (b) 100,000,000,000 Class B ordinary shares of a par value of euro€0.00135 each, (c) 6,000 Series A conv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each, (d) 6,000 Series D conv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.0001 each, (e) 50,005 Series F conv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00005 each, (f) 50,000 Series G conv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, (g) 50,000 Series H conv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, (h) 50,000 Series I conv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, (i) 50,000 Series J conv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each, and (j) 71,733 Series K convertible preferred shares of a par value of euro€0.00075 each”;
E) any director of the Company be and is hereby authorised to prepare, amend, finalise, execute and deliver all such agreements, instruments or other documents, and to do all such acts and things, make such arrangements and take such steps, for and on behalf of the Company, as such director may consider necessary or expedient to give effect to the Re-denomination, and that the registered office provider of the Company be and is hereby authorised to file the requisite documents and attend to filings in connection with the Re-denomination with the Registrar of Companies in the Cayman Islands; and
F) the transfer agent of the Company is hereby authorised and instructed to make entries in the register of members of the Company and that any director of the Company be authorised to prepare, sign, seal (if required) and deliver on behalf of the Company share certificates accordingly.

The Board reserves its right to determine not to proceed with, and abandon, the Share Consolidation contemplated above if it determines in its sole discretion that implementing the Share Consolidation is not in the best interests of the Company and its Shareholders. As such, if the Board did not determine a ratio within a five-year period, the Share Consolidation would not proceed and would be abandoned.
The Company’s board of directors has fixed the close of business on February 05, 2026 as the record date (the “Record Date”) for determining the shareholders entitled to receive notice of and to vote at the AGM or any adjournment or postponement thereof. Only holders of Class A ordinary shares and/or Class B ordinary shares of the Company on the Record Date are entitled to receive notice of and to vote at the AGM or any adjournment or postponement thereof.
Shareholders may obtain a copy of the proxy materials, including the Company’s annual report for the year ended December 31, 2024, from the Company’s website at ir.kaixin.com or at www.transhare.com.
Management is soliciting proxies. Shareholders who are entitled to attend and vote at the AGM or any adjournment or postponement thereof are entitled to appoint one or more proxies to attend and vote on their behalf. Shareholders who wish to appoint a proxy are requested to complete, date and sign the enclosed form of proxy in accordance with the instructions set out in the form of proxy and in the proxy statement accompanying this Notice and (i) submit it online at www.transhare.com, (ii) submit it by email at proxy@Transhare.com, or (iii) mail it or deposit it to Attn: The Proxy Team, Transhare Corporation, 17755 North US Highway 19, Suite # 140, Clearwater FL 33764.
For the proxy to be valid, the duly completed and signed form of proxy must be received not less than forty-eight (48) hours before the time appointed for holding the AGM or any adjournment or postponement of the AGM. A shareholder may appoint as his, her or its proxy a person other than those named in the enclosed form of proxy. A proxyholder need not be a shareholder of the Company.
